Prep Time: 15 Minutes Cook Time: 10 Minutes |
Ready In: 25 Minutes Servings: 4 |
|
This is a meal on a bun. My Mother used to make this for us when time was limited or when meat wasn't allowed. You can serve it alone with rice and vegetables or on a bun with tomato and lettuce. Delicious and filling. Ingredients:
1 (7 ounce) pouch tuna in water, drained and juice reserved |
3 tablespoons finely chopped onion |
3 tablespoons finely chopped celery with leaves |
1 large egg |
1/4 cup dry bread crumbs |
2 slices day-old bread, cubed |
1 pinch garlic powder, or to taste |
1 pinch salt and ground black pepper to taste |
3 tablespoons olive oil |
Directions:
1. Mix drained tuna, onion, celery, egg, bread crumbs, bread cubes, garlic powder, salt, and black pepper in a bowl. If mixture is too dry to hold together, stir in reserved tuna juice, 1 teaspoon at a time. Divide mixture in fourths and shape each portion into a patty. 2.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at and pan-fry the patties until golden brown, about 3 minutes per side. Drain patties on paper towels. |
